Scratch that last one...PCMCIA was set to no in
/etc/sysconfig/pcmcia, but now it gets an error running the script
tying to start...

/etc/rc.d/init.d/pcmcia: line 150: syntax error near unexpected token '(p'
/etc/rc.d/init.d/pcmcia: line 150: ' echo "cardmgr (pid
$pid) is running..."'

would it be best if I snagged a copy of your /etc/rc.d/init.d/pcmcia
file and compared to fix it or does anyone know what the problem is?

>>Hopefully I remember all the steps correctly. What follows is what I used
>>for a DHCP based connection with a software airport base station.
>>
>>1. Edit /etc/pcmcia/config.opts and set
>>
>> include memory 0x80000000-0x80ffffff
>> include port 0x1000-0x1fff
>>
>> I have since been told that the second line should be 0x100-0x1ff, but
>> what I list above is working.

>>7. Do /etc/rc.d/init.d/pcmcia start and watch the log file to see if
>> anything interesting happens. Depending on what other networking you
>> have set up, you might need to remove a previous default route from
>> the routing table.
>>
>>If you haven't already done so, you should also take a look at Paul Lucas'
>>wireless page (homepage.mac.com/pauljlucas/personal/powerbook/wireless.html)
>>With the new YDL distribution and stock 2.2.19 kernel I didn't need to build
>>a custom kernel or add any software as he describes, but I did derive most
>>of my configuration settings from the information he provides.
